SINGAPORE - Singapore is rapidly stepping up its use of technology to keep its security industry relevant in the face of heightened security threats, said Senior Parliamentary Secretary for Home Affairs and National Development Sun Xueling on Wednesday .

"We need to urgently transform the way security services are provided as this over-reliance on manpower is not sustainable. Technology offers us an opportunity to do so," said Ms Sun, who was at the Security Industry Conference at Marina Bay Sands. "Security officers work alongside the Home Team to keep Singapore safe and secure. It is our common interest to build a more competent and professional security industry, where security officers are equipped with the necessary skill sets to discharge their important security roles effectively," he said.
